SOLINCO tennis rackets compared

The string company's rackets. 40T high-modulus carbon, foam-filled construction, and a near-total absence of gimmick names — Whiteout is the control bench, Blackout the power/spin bench, and the absence of marketing is the marketing. The strings ARE the famous technology here.

Specifications and scores

All 5 current SOLINCO models, with unstrung weight, head size, string pattern, stiffness (RA), swingweight, balance and beam width, followed by the eleven playing axes rated 0–10 and a difficulty rating.

ModelWeightHeadPatternStiffnessSwingweightBalanceBeam CtrlPrecSpinPwrFeelStabManServeSmshSliceRetDiff
Whiteout V2 305 305g9816x1964 RA~325~31522 67879948878 7
Whiteout V2 290 290g9816x1964 RA~312~32522 67868677676 4
Whiteout V2 305 XTD 305g9816x1964 RA~332~32022 67879948878 8
Blackout 100 300g10016x1965 RA~320~32024 66987678667 5
Blackout 100 XTD 300g10016x1965 RA~328~32524 66998949869 7

Axes, in order: Control (flat) · Precision · Spin · Power · Feel / comfort · Stability · Maneuverability · Serve · Smash & overhead · Slice / touch · Return / blocking. Difficulty is how demanding the frame is to use well, not how good it is.

Choosing between them

Frames in one family share a construction story but not a playing character — head size, pattern and swingweight move the numbers above far more than the marketing does.
